分部類partial的優(yōu)勢
分部類的出現(xiàn)使得程序的結構更加合理且代碼的組織更加緊密。開發(fā)人員可以將類、結構或接口的定義拆分到兩個或兩個以上的源文件中,每個源文件包含類定義的一部分。這種方式有助于提高代碼的可讀性和維護性,今天我們
分部類的出現(xiàn)使得程序的結構更加合理且代碼的組織更加緊密。開發(fā)人員可以將類、結構或接口的定義拆分到兩個或兩個以上的源文件中,每個源文件包含類定義的一部分。這種方式有助于提高代碼的可讀性和維護性,今天我們通過一個小例子來展示如何使用分部類。
創(chuàng)建Windows窗體應用程序
首先打開VS2008開發(fā)工具,新建一個Windows窗體應用程序。在項目中右鍵點擊窗體選擇打開,熟悉各個模塊的方法。隨后在窗體中拉入控件作為測試使用,可以適當加入一些標識。
編寫測試部分類
接下來,我們編寫一個部分類作為測試使用。這個部分類可以包含與窗體相關的一部分代碼,用以測試窗體功能的實現(xiàn)。確保在部分類中定義的方法能夠被主窗體正確調用,并且不會出現(xiàn)命名沖突。
實例化部分類進行測試
完成部分類的編寫后,我們實例化上面編寫的測試部分類,并調用相關方法進行測試。通過這一步驟,可以驗證部分類的功能是否符合預期,同時檢查與主窗體的交互是否正常。
運行測試并查看結果
最后,運行程序并填入測試數(shù)據(jù)。點擊測試按鈕,觀察程序的運行結果。通過測試部分類的設計,我們可以更好地對窗體功能進行模塊化測試,提高代碼的可靠性和可維護性。
這樣,利用分部類partial的方式,我們可以更加有效地組織代碼結構,提高開發(fā)效率并降低代碼維護的難度。通過合理地劃分代碼模塊,使得程序更易于擴展和修改,從而提升整體開發(fā)質量。希望以上示例能夠幫助您更好地理解和應用分部類的概念。